Theory on how Rand beats the dark one

Featured Replies

well really its how Rand prevents him from breaking free again...

(spoilers from previous books below)

 

we all know that history repeats itself in randland, because of the wheel of time so: the dark one is prisoned, prison is broken, dark one is prisoned again, the dark one is prisoned, prison is broken, dark one is prisoned again,the dark one is prisoned, prison is broken, dark one is prisoned again.......

 

 

you get the idea, so what if Rand was to break the wheel of time.... somehow make time go forward instead of circles

how he would do this i have no idea, maybe balefire?

 

anyways so what do you guys think of my theory?

Actually, RJ has stated that the Dark one's prison being bored into is not always a part of the cycle, and its possible that it may never be bored into again.

 

As for breaking the wheel of time, I think that would kill everyone because to break the wheel you'd probably have to destory most if not all the threads in the pattern in the process. Besides which, this would only help the Dark One towards his goal, as he plans on destroying the wheel as soon as he breaks free anyways.
